   Why do we do what we do and think that it is okay? We kidnapped and enslaved Africans and then we still treated them as though they were animals after slavery was abolished. We had Jim Crow and people were lynching any black person who looked at them the wrong way.

     We terrorized the indigenous people of this land and destroyed them. The Irish were segregated and called Irish Monkeys. We created this illusion that the Chinese were the devil with opium. Perhaps it was Satan incognito? I think that this does not make sense. We placed the Japanese in camps because of Pearl Harbor.

     Racial profiling is a problem that festers in America. It never stops. Even though it seems to be gone, it is still here. I felt scared for Arabs and anyone who would appear to be an Arab to an idiot. You would think that this phase of America has ended, but it never has. With every event, we respond with hatred.

     Anyone who appeared to be Arabic was penalized. Arabs were being pulled over and arrested. People snapped and went overboard.

     Anyone who wore a turban was targeted. Sheikhs, who happen to be Hindu, were shot. Even Hindu temples were attacked. What did these people do? All faiths teach peace. It is people who teach hatred. Don't people read?

    Religious zealots protested the presence of mosques and the existence of the Quran. To me this was hypocritical. If you are afraid of Muslims taking over, what does that make you? Unless you have forgotten, Native Americans suffered because we took over land "in the name of God."
